Religions
Libya — 36 years of data
Historical Values
| Year | Value |
|---|---|
| 1990 | 97% Sunni Muslim |
| 1991 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1992 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1993 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1994 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1995 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1996 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1997 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1998 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 1999 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2000 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2001 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2002 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2003 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2004 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2005 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2006 | Sunni Muslim 97% |
| 2007 | Sunni Muslim 97%, other 3% |
| 2008 | Sunni Muslim 97%, other 3% |
| 2009 | Sunni Muslim 97%, other 3% |
| 2010 | Sunni Muslim 97%, other 3% |
| 2011 | Sunni Muslim (official) 97%, other 3% |
| 2012 | Sunni Muslim (official) 97%, other 3% |
| 2013 | Sunni Muslim (official) 97%, other 3% |
| 2014 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 0.3%, Hindu <.1, Jewish <.1, folk religion <.1, unafilliated 0.2%, other <.1 note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ims (<1% of the population) and foreign Muslims (2010 est.) |
| 2015 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 0.3%, Hindu <.1, Jewish <.1, folk religion <.1, unafilliated 0.2%, other <.1 | note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ims (<1% of the population) and foreign Muslims (2010 est.) |
| 2016 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 0.3%, Hindu <0.1, Jewish <0.1, folk religion <0.1, unafilliated 0.2%, other <0.1 | note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ims (<1% of the population) and foreign Muslims (2010 est.) |
| 2017 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 0.3%, Hindu <0.1, Jewish <0.1, folk religion <0.1, unafilliated 0.2%, other <0.1 | note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ims (<1% of the population) and foreign Muslims (2010 est.) |
| 2018 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 0.3%, Hindu <0.1, Jewish <0.1, folk religion <0.1, unafilliated 0.2%, other <0.1 (2010 est.) | note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ims (<1% of the population) and foreign Muslims |
| 2019 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 0.3%, Hindu <0.1, Jewish <0.1, folk religion <0.1, unafilliated 0.2%, other <0.1 (2010 est.) | note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ims (<1% of the population) and foreign Muslims | MENA religious affiliation: PDF |
| 2020 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 0.3%, Hindu <0.1, Jewish <0.1, folk religion <0.1, unafilliated 0.2%, other <0.1 (2010 est.) | note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ims (<1% of the population) and foreign Muslims | MENA religious affiliation: PDF |
| 2021 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 1%, Hindu 1%, Jewish 1%, folk religion 1%, other 1%, unafilliated 1% (2020 est.) note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ims ( 1% of the population) and foreign Muslims |
| 2022 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 1%, Hindu 1%, Jewish 1%, folk religion 1%, other 1%, unafilliated 1% (2020 est.) note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ims ( 1% of the population) and foreign Muslims |
| 2023 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 1%, Hindu 1%, Jewish 1%, folk religion 1%, other 1%, unafilliated 1% (2020 est.) note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ims ( 1% of the population) and foreign Muslims |
| 2024 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 1%, Hindu 1%, Jewish 1%, folk religion 1%, other 1%, unaffiliated 1% (2020 est.) note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ims ( 1% of the population) and foreign Muslims |
| 2025 | Muslim (official; virtually all Sunni) 96.6%, Christian 2.7%, Buddhist 1%, Hindu 1%, Jewish 1%, folk religion 1%, other 1%, unaffiliated 1% (2020 est.) note: non-Sunni Muslims include native Ibadhi Muslims ( 1% of the population) and foreign Muslims |
